Output 5497fa523be08f09542e91375650551d8746c092fbe01d9be590556a32c5c35d:63

value
37026
script pubkey
OP_0 OP_PUSHBYTES_20 3e8cb5044c51579e892bac1a01265b53d8c95b59
address
bc1q86xt2pzv29teazft4sdqzfjm20vvjk6eccmm7g
transaction
5497fa523be08f09542e91375650551d8746c092fbe01d9be590556a32c5c35d
confirmations
66078
spent
true